LLM/MA Environment and the LawThis joint programme with the Lancaster Environment Centre is intended to appeal to students who wish to study the environmental aspects of law or the legal regulation of the environment at master’s level. The programme has a flexible pathway of study which will define the classification of the final award with either an LLM or MA . Students take three modules from Law and three modules from the Lancaster Environment Centre as well as a dissertation. Core Course Modules
